1. WordPress

Often considered the godfather of web design, WordPress powers nearly 30% of the internet’s websites. WordPress’ fame is proof of how excellent their web design tool is.
WordPress is the best website design tool for beginners. It is easy to create a website with WordPress and you find hundreds of tutorials and courses online to help you do the same. WordPress can be used to create websites without coding. However, if you want to add plugins you may need to code a little bit.

WordPress offers two kinds of web design software. One is wordpress.org and the other is wordpress.com. Wordpress.com is a complete website building solution whereas wordpress.org requires you to host the website yourself although it gives you the freedom to design a website as you want.

More about WordPress:
  • Type of Platform: No-Code/Low-Code
  • Pricing Plan: $3-$55/month (wordpress.org is free)
  • Suited for: Beginners/Intermediates
  • Used for: Websites

2. Squarespace

Squarespace is an extremely sophisticated website building tool. It helps create modern, well-designed websites within a few clicks. What sets Squarespace apart is its user-focused and secure website builder. It can help create the most dynamic and attractive websites.
Squarespace uses a template-based builder format. It is well known for its excellent customer support and is the preferred builder of choice for bloggers and vloggers.

More about Squarespace:
  • Type of Platform: No-Code
  • Pricing Plan: $12-$40/month billed annually
  • Suited for: Beginners
  • Used for: Websites

3. Weebly

Weebly is another popular tool for building websites. Weebly is a drag-and-drop website builder that can be used to build a website with no fuss.

Weebly is easy-to-use and has a very intuitive interface. Weebly is a no-nonsense web design tool and offers an attractive and simple pricing package. Weebly also offers a consistent stream of fresh website designs, everyone will love to use. They also provide a large library of themes.

More about Weebly:
  • Type of Platform: No-Code
  • Pricing Plan: $0-$25/month
  • Suited for: Beginners/Intermediates
  • Used for: Websites

4. Shopify

Shopify is another popular web design tool. Unlike the other tools on this list, Shopify is a dedicated website builder for eCommerce websites. Shopify eCommerce builder provides an intuitive drag and drop builder to create professional websites for eCommerce business.

Combined with Shopify’s payment processing software, it makes for a simple and excellent eCommerce website builder that is perfect for small businesses.

More about Shopify:
  • Type of Platform: No-Code
  • Pricing Plan: $29-$299
  • Suited for: Beginners/intermediates/Professionals
  • Used for: eCommerce

6. Wix

Wix is one of the largest website building software tools available online. Wix is known for its vast theme and design libraries. Wix directly competes with WordPress and powers nearly 7% of the world’s internet websites.

Wix, however, has a complex learning curve and takes some getting used to. Once you understand its features, Wix can help you create some of the most innovative web designs. The only drawback is its complicated pricing structure and the sheer number of hidden costs that come with it.
More about Wix:
  • Type of Platform: No-Code/Low-Code
  • Pricing Plan: Varies by Region (Over 9 Unique plans per region)
  • Suited for: Professionals
  • Used for: Websites/PWA

8. Webflow

Our last website building tool on this list, Webflow is a hosting and website design software. It lets you create some of the best business websites possible. Webflow is a design software that is suited to almost every demographic.

Webflow is both a code-heavy and no-code builder. What this means is that, if you want to code your website, you have the freedom to do so.  Webflow provides the website code in HTML, CSS, and JavaScript and gives users complete freedom to design their website as they want.

More about Webflow:
  • Type of Platform: No-Code/Low-Code/Normal Code
  • Pricing Plan: Starts at $12 (Enterprises have custom rates)
  • Suited for: Beginners/Intermediates/Professionals
  • Used for: Websites/PWA
